A community development manager oversees local events and establishes relationships with community members to promote company visibility and economic growth. Specific job duties vary, depending on the company and industry. In business, you cultivate positive partnerships with local companies, community groups, and government agencies through hosting informational events or attending regional forums. Other responsibilities include analyzing the financial impact your company has on the community and determines whether or not the area provides a healthy market for your company. You research and evaluate the needs of the designated market region and discover how the company can offer products or services to fulfill that need, or find areas to develop and open new businesses. Non-profit organizations utilize community development managers to spread the message of their cause and promote participation or solicit donations.

Job Description
Overview:
The Senior Development Manager is responsible for leading real estate development projects from early feasibility and entitlements through design, construction, and project completion. This role provides strategic and operational leadership across a portfolio of master planned residential communities, ensuring projects are delivered in alignment with approved business plans, schedules, budgets, and quality standards.
The position requires strong expertise in Calgary-area municipal processes, development economics, consultant and contractor management, and multi-functional leadership. The Senior Development Manager works closely with internal teams, consultants, municipal authorities, and external partners to advance development-ready projects while managing risk and enhancing long-term value.
Key Responsibilities
Lead the full development lifecycle from acquisition support and feasibility through planning, design, construction, and project turnover.
Oversee multiple projects concurrently, ensuring alignment with corporate objectives, approved scopes, and financial targets.
Act as project sponsor for major developments, providing decision-making authority and strategic direction.
Lead land use planning, rezoning, subdivision, development permit, and building permit processes with the City of Calgary and other authorities having jurisdiction.
Manage relationships with municipal staff, approval authorities, and community stakeholders to advance approvals efficiently and responsibly.
Coordinate and integrate planning, engineering, servicing, and design requirements into development schedules and budgets.
Prepare and manage development budgets, pro formas, cash flows, and financial forecasts for management and investment approval.
Monitor project financial performance, approve expenditures, and mitigate cost and schedule risks.
Support land acquisition due diligence and feasibility analysis, including market, servicing, and entitlement risk assessments.
Retain, direct, and manage multidisciplinary consultant teams including planners, engineers, landscape architects, and other specialists.
Oversee contractor selection, contract administration, and construction delivery in coordination with construction management teams.
Serve as a senior point of contact for internal executives, partners, investors, and external stakeholders.
Provide mentorship, technical guidance, and leadership to development managers and project team members.
Contribute to corporate development standards, processes, and best practices.
Ensure projects comply with corporate governance, risk management, health & safety, and ESG objectives.
What You'll Bring
A diploma or degree in Urban Planning, Engineering, Construction Management, Business or a related discipline
10+ years of progressive experience in land development
Strong knowledge of Calgary planning policy, municipal approvals, servicing standards, and development economics
Proven ability to lead consultants, manage budgets, and deliver projects through construction
Strategic thinking and sound development judgment
Strong financial and analytical capability
Exceptional stakeholder and municipal relationship management
Clear, professional written and verbal communication
Ability to manage ambiguity, risk, and competing priorities in complex environments
